在IT行业中,Linux系统的自动化安装是一项重要的任务,特别是在大规模部署或服务器集群的环境中。Red Hat Enterprise Linux(RHEL)5的自动安装配置文件是实现这一目标的关键工具。本篇文章将详细解析RHEL5自动安装配置文件及其相关知识点,以及如何通过PXE(Preboot Execution Environment)网络启动服务进行配置。 我们要理解RHEL5自动安装的基本概念。它通常基于Kickstart技术,这是一种自动化安装系统,允许管理员预先定义一系列安装指令,以便在无须人工干预的情况下完成系统安装。这极大地提高了效率,减少了错误的可能性。 1. **Kickstart配置文件**:这是RHEL5自动安装的核心,包含了安装过程中所有的选项,如选择分区、安装软件包、设置用户和网络等。一个基本的Kickstart文件结构包括%pre、%packages、%post等部分,每部分都有其特定的功能。例如,%packages部分用于指定要安装的软件包,而%post则可以执行安装后的自定义脚本。 2. **PXE网络启动**:PXE是一种在计算机启动时通过网络加载操作系统映像的技术。在RHEL5中,PXE通常结合DHCP(动态主机配置协议)和TFTP(Trivial File Transfer Protocol)服务器使用。`Setting up a PXE-Boot Server.txt`可能提供了关于如何设置这些服务器的详细步骤。 3. **pxe-autoinst.tgz**:这个文件很可能是一个包含RHEL5自动安装所需的所有必要文件和配置的压缩包,可能包括Kickstart配置文件、预装的软件包列表、网络脚本等。 4. **tftp permission denied.txt**:这个文件名暗示可能在设置TFTP服务器时遇到了权限问题。TFTP服务器通常需要对特定目录有读写权限,以提供PXE启动所需的文件。解决这个问题通常涉及修改服务器的配置文件或调整文件系统的权限。 5. **linux 下网路启动服务器安装和配置方法.doc**:这份文档可能详细介绍了如何在Linux环境下配置网络启动服务器,包括安装必要的服务(如DHCP和TFTP),设置PXE配置文件,以及如何将RHEL5的安装映像暴露给网络。 通过PXE和Kickstart,我们可以创建一个完全自动化的RHEL5安装流程。正确配置好所有组件后,只需启动目标计算机,它就会从网络获取引导信息,然后按照预设的配置文件自动进行安装。这对于大型企业或数据中心来说,是一个高效且可靠的部署解决方案。在实际操作中,应仔细阅读提供的文档,确保每个步骤都按照要求正确执行,以避免可能出现的问题。
- 1
- 粉丝: 1
- 资源: 11
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助